Eat Well For A Healthy Heart
Something that's on the mind of many adults is eating a healthy diet
. Most want to lose weight and others want to keep it off or prevent themselves from gaining in the first place. Familiarizing yourself with "health food" is the best way to get over the intimidation and begin helping your heart and body.
It may be a no-brainer but sometimes we forget: natural food is good, healthy food. That tip about not eating ingredients that you can't pronounce is pretty accurate. Whole and fresh foods are best. To keep your heart in good shape, a steady diet of fruits and vegetables is key. Apples and oranges are good for you, of course, but consider trying some tasty tropical fruits for a little variety. According to some research, papaya and blueberries are two of the 25 most heart-healthy foods. Sweet potato is a good substitute for regular white potatoes because of its vitamins and fiber, and spinach is more nutrient-rich than Iceberg and other lettuces. Even if youre a meat eater, vegetarian cooking websites can be a great source for new and interesting recipes for fruits and vegetables.
Are you thinking about protein now? No doubt you've heard bad things about meat and fish. There are plenty of healthy protein choices for you to eat and enjoy. The three best protein options are fatty fish like salmon that are full of omega-3's, tofu and lean cuts of meat. For good fats, consider black or kidney beans. Walnuts and almonds also have good fats in the form of plant omega-3's. Adding whole grains to these protein sources is a great way to consume vital heart-healthy nutrients.
Finally, remember to enjoy a few indulgences. That's no trick or test. Consider foods like genuine dark chocolate and fine red wine. These two foods contain nutrients called polyphenols that can reduce bad cholesterol, protect blood vessels and lower blood pressure. Eating "bad" is generally okay as long as you don't eat them often and enjoy in moderation. Allowing yourself to eat foods you enjoy helps you not to feel as if you're punishing yourself.
To begin living and eating well, you should start by making a few easy adjustments to your lifestyle. It's most important to enjoy exercise, a well-balanced diet and hobbies that enrich your life.
